中文摘要 | 建築物從規劃、設計、結構分析、施工圖繪製、估價、發包、訂約、施工、營運,到最後的報廢拆除等,形成一個生命週期。此期間往往歷經龐大資金的投入與人力的參與。在興建期間,描述工程的圖文資料是決定建築物工程品質與後續營運成本與效率的重要資訊。而與建築物整個生命週期中直接相關的主要對象就是業主、設計單位、施工單位。由於三者在建築物漫長的「興建期」與「營運期」中,產生資訊與使用資訊間,交織成許多複雜的界面,這些界面的溝通不順,無形間造成工程品質低劣或成本攀升。 從建築管理的角度來看,建築物從規劃設計、施工、營運、整修到報廢拆除,都要向地方政府申請許可;而政府為了都市均衡發展以及土地的有效利用,需要進行建築管理。若透過這些建築管理作業的資訊化、自動化,進而將這些資訊妥善規劃儲存,提供共享,即可達到疏通複雜界面之目的,是值得研究的方向。 本文以「營建資訊運籌管理」策略的理念為出發點,對建築物為達資訊共享之必要步驟-資訊標準化的作法進行探討,接著由勾勒出建築物整個生命週期的資訊模型的嘗試,企圖探索資訊共享性的脈絡,並利用政府既有的建築管理體制所產生的建築管理資訊,來架構「建築物生命週期資訊鏈」,並提出如何應用此資訊鏈來實現建築物生命週期資訊共享的策略。 |
英文摘要 | Based on the concept and strategy of Construction CALS, this paper first discusses issues and benefits about information sharing and standardization along the life cycle of buildings. Then, the idea of digitizing and integrating all the building administration information managed by the government is proposed as a starting point to promote sharing of building information among various parties in both public and private sectors. After thorough analysis on the administrative activities and processes, as well as relationships among building information, a web-based building administration information system, called BAISYS, is designed in this work using the object-oriented technique. The system has also been implemented, using both WWW and database technologies, and is currently being operated by the Department of Building Administration, I-Lan County Government. The design and implementation of the system are discussed in this paper. Finally, both the difficulties encountered and benefits obtained are reported and evaluated. |
